Protecting Seniors Access to Proper Care Act of 2017
This bill allows an authorized physician or practitioner who is not enrolled as a Medicare provider to, under certain circumstances, prescribe covered drugs under the Medicare prescription drug benefit. Specifically, the bill applies to a physician or practitioner, other than a doctor of medicine or osteopathy, who: (1) is not otherwise barred or excluded from participating in Medicare, and (2) prescribes a low-volume of billings for such drugs.
